Cranberry Meatballs

Traditional ground beef meatballs are cooked in a cranberry sauce in this recipe which can be served as an entree or alongside turkey.

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. (175 degrees C).
Step 2
Mix together the hamburger, bread crumbs, eggs, soy sauce, pepper, garlic powder and ketchup. Form into small balls and bake for 30 minutes.
Step 3
In a saucepan over low heat, combine the cranberry sauce, barbecue sauce, brown sugar and lemon juice. Simmer and stir until smooth. Add meat balls and simmer for I hour. Serve warm.

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ons brown sugar
  • 2 eggs, beaten
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 (16 ounce) can jellied cranberry sauce
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 cup bread crumbs
  • 2 pounds ground beef
  • 1 (18 ounce) bottle barbecue sauce
  • 0.25 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 0.33333298563957 cup ketchup
